PICTURE:
On HD the picture was flawless. Colors were immaculate and precise. Blacks and reds (which was explained to me that they were the most difficult to recreate) were pristine. Also, the motion was a little smoother that the others I was considering.
On DVD, using a Denon DVD3910 (you said to be precise so I asked for model numbers) the picture was also, great. The Pioneer looked really good on the same signal, but again, to me it looked fake. Also, edge detail was very smooth. I did notice a little blurriness ( which was later explained to me as artifacting) so I turned down the sharpness to -5 and that fixed the problem.
Standard TV, it looked blurry up close and was not very good. From far, I believe that it was comparable to the others; but I was not going to be watching much standard TV. I bought this for DVD's and HD. Little standard TV

 | Product Specifications | | Specification:
* Screen Size:42 in.
* Television Technology:Plasma
* Supported Resolution:1080i
* Supported Standards:HDCP
* Form Factor:Widescreen
* TV Standard:HDTV
* Sound Supported:Stereo
* PC Compatible:Yes
* HDTV Ready:Yes
* Aspect Ratio:16:9
* Contrast Ratio:1000:1
* Viewing Angle:160 degrees
* Display Resolution:1024 x 1024
* Audio Format Supported:Stereo
* Additional Features:On-screen Menu
* Remote Control:Remote control
* Subcategory:Plasma TV
* Exterior Color:Silver
* Television Type:Plasma panel
* Weight:66 lbs
* Dimension:25.3 in x 40.8 in x 3.3 in (HxWxD)
